Job Description

Role : ServiceNow FSM (Field Service) Developer

Location: San Francisco, CA

Contract


Only US Citizens or Green Card

• Lead the implementation and configuration of the ServiceNow FSM module

• Build out FSM functionalities including Preventative Maintenance and Calibration automated tasks.

• Ensure workflows and data structures support compliance and effective reporting.

• Design and implement mobile workflows for field technicians and maintenance staff.

• Collaborate with cross-functional teams to deliver a scalable FSM solution and provide training and documentation.

• Experience migrating legacy systems to ServiceNow.

• Strong understanding of compliance frameworks.

• Experience with mobile workflows and field service operations.

• Familiarity with ITIL/ITSM processes and Agile methodologies.
